Marginalized youth are facing an extraordinary amount of stress and in this time of great uncertainty when youth are facing a global pandemic, climate change, wildfires, civil unrest, systematic racism, and virtual distance learning, their stressors are greater than ever. This mindfulness based training will offer youth workers culturally relevant and engaging tools, practices, and strategies for supporting marginalized youth in navigating their stress and anxiety. We will explore trauma informed mindfulness and mindful movement strategies, exercises, and activities with youth workers in all settings and all ages.
